What is 4160 in roman numerals?
To convert the number 4160 into Roman numerals, we first need to write it in its expanded form. This can be done by breaking down 4160 into its constituent parts, which in this case would be 5000 - 1000 + 100 + 50 + 10.
Next, we replace each number with its corresponding Roman numeral symbol. So we get (V̅ - M) + C + L + X.
Finally, we combine all the symbols together to get the final answer: MV̅CLX.
